Our pharmacists can provide specialized medications for patients who may have difficulty swallowing medications in their traditional forms. In such cases, patients can be given a topical medication that can be directly applied to the skin. Other patients may also prefer other alternate dosage forms such as lozenges that melt under the tongue, or rapid-dissolve tablets. Medications can also be prepared as suppositories, oral liquids, or even lollipops.
Examples of Compounded Medications:
- Topical creams and gels for itching
- Flavor changes with rapid dissolve tablets (RDTs) to sweeten bitter drugs
- Lollipops and creams for nausea and vomiting
- Creams and sprays for pain
